What is distance Learning at UBs Millard Fillmore College?
UB’s Millard Fillmore College defines distance learning as any formal approach to learning whereby the instructor and learner are separated by time and/or distance. All MFC distance learning courses are offered as web-based courses that require students to have Internet access. What do I need before I can start a web-based course? Distance learning web-based courses are taught via the Internet using UBlearns… the University at Buffalo’s course management service. To participate in a web-based course you must have access to the Internet and computer access.
